> My question was what is the diffrences Between the Clone DVD 1 & 2 <
Among many, many changes and improvements:
CloneDVD2 can split disks
CloneDVD2 has a quality bar in the stream selection
CloneDVD2 can write to Dual Layer disks
etc...

Leewright,
Yes, but those back-ups you mention are not your problem. The problem you asked us about was a particular piece of dictionary software. As I said, Unsecurom (and all encryption) can be prickly. If you haven't tried backing up the dictionary on different media, then you'll need to try that. Always use good media, I prefer Ridata, but there are other great media out there. If you don't want to switch media, then you'll need to visit the links I provided in the post above to attempt to de-crypt your product's version of Unsecurom.
It's also possible that you have a hardware issue with either your DVD-ROM or DVD-RW. The problems you describe also begin to appear as something is failing, your burn speeds are not supported, or your system ASPI is ancient (use Nero's ASPI), or some software running in the background is scanning your burn process and interruptin your burns. However, you don't provide us with any more information so it's difficult to say.
